Akufo Addo to retire from politics by 2020

The president of the Republic of Ghana, Nana Akuffo Addo has hinted that he is contesting as presidential candidate in the 2020 general elections.

He quizzed at his maiden meet the press conference when he attempted to respond a popular social media comment which seems to threaten his government of loosing votes if he ban illegal mining (galamsey) in the country, he said, he has not told anyone that he will be on the 2020 presidential election ballot paper.

This comment from the president clearly indicates his intentions to retire from politics by 2020.

The three term member of parliament and minister has actively participated in the Ghanaian politics in the fourth Republic.

Nana Addo’s comment gives his main opponent, the NDC a very important indication to strategize for the coming elections.

But, this presents a critical challenge to the NPP as they will struggle to select a new candidate which comes with a lot of internal dirty politics.
